Insurance Claims and Liability of Insurance Company
In case of Sri Venkateswara Syndicate Vs. Oriental Insurance Co. Ltd. and Ors [2009] GCtR 476 (SC), when a genuine insurance claim was not paid by insurance company, when matter went to litigation, insurance company was directed to pay not only the principal amount but also interest @ 9% from date even prior to filing of the case. It was held that insurance company cannot go on appointing Surveyors one after another so as to get a tailor made report to the satisfaction of the concerned officer of the insurance company.
